Transaction 3e752109bd3be0066be971bc75001c3e239dde0cde7c675677b3ab33efb280da
1 Input
1 Output
-
3e752109bd3be0066be971bc75001c3e239dde0cde7c675677b3ab33efb280da:0
- value
- 904828
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0f69e3c48f2198b4245b5c17c4944a5a774dd2103574b22c15d520c7a777935f
- address
- bc1ppa5783y0yxvtgfzmtstuf9z2tfm5m5ssx46tytq465sv0fmhjd0skfpkmy